Membership of BMUS
Current membership totals over 2400 from both the UK and overseas (approx.10% of members are from outside the UK), consisting of the following specialist groups :
  • Sonographers (49%)
  • Radiologists (25%)
  • Obstetricians (12%)
  • Physicists/Scientists (5%)
  • Others including cardiologists, paediatricians, midwives, MTOs, Vets, GPs and equipment manufacturers.
